Specialties

Neuropsychological testing focused on issues related to (but not limited to):

  • Concerns related to difficulties with attention and concentration (e.g., ADHD)
  • Concerns related to cognitive or mental functioning
  • Psychodiagnostic and personality evaluations to assess general emotional difficulties or to provide diagnostic clarification
  • Bariatric evaluations/Pre-surgery evaluations

Psychotherapy focused on depression, anxiety, ADHD, relationship problems, grief and loss, trauma, questions of spirituality, meaning and purpose, and life transitions.

Treatment Approach

Dr. Cannon specializes in the use of mindfulness-based psychotherapy, including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T) and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T). In addition to the use of ACT and DBT, Dr. Cannon also integrates techniques from emotion focused therapy, narrative therapy, and c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T).

Qualifications

Dr. Cannon graduated summa cum laude from the University of New Hampshire in 2012 with a B.A. in Psychology. From there, he earned a dual M.A. in Clinical Mental Health Counseling and Social Psychology from Ball State University in 2015 and his Ph.D. in Counseling Psychology from Ball State University in 2019. Dr. Cannon completed his predoctoral internship training at Aspire Health Alliance in Quincy, MA and McLean Hospital Southeast in Middleborough, MA. He then completed his postdoctoral residency at the Edith Nourse Rogers Memorial Veterans Hospital in Bedford, MA, where his training focused on psychosocial rehabilitation.
